Python 3.10.4 对应 Anaconda 哪个版本?

引言

Python 是一种高级编程语言,因其简洁易懂、易学易用而被广泛应用于各个领域。而 Anaconda 则是一个用于科学计算的 Python 发行版,它包含了许多常用的科学计算和数据分析的库,方便用户进行数据处理、机器学习、深度学习等任务。本文将介绍 Python 3.10.4 与 Anaconda 的版本对应关系,并提供相关的代码示例。

Python 3.10.4 版本

Python 3.10.4 是 Python 3.10 系列的一个小版本更新。Python 3.10.4 主要是修复了一些 bug,提升了性能和稳定性。在 Python 官方网站上可以下载到 Python 3.10.4 的安装包,并可以根据自己的操作系统选择适合的版本进行安装。

在 Python 3.10.4 中,我们可以使用下面的代码检查 Python 版本:

import sys

print(sys.version)

运行上述代码,将会输出当前安装的 Python 版本。如果输出结果为 3.10.4,则表示 Python 已成功安装并且版本正确。

Anaconda 的版本

Anaconda 是一个开源的 Python 发行版,专注于数据分析和科学计算。它包含了许多常用的科学计算库,如 NumPy、Pandas、Matplotlib、SciPy 等,以及 Jupyter Notebook 等实用工具。Anaconda 提供了一个方便的方式来安装和管理这些库。

Anaconda 的版本号命名规则与 Python 版本号有所不同。在 Anaconda 的官方网站上可以找到相应版本的 Anaconda 发行包,并可以根据操作系统选择适合的版本进行下载和安装。

Anaconda 发行版中通常包含了多个 Python 版本可供选择。在安装 Anaconda 后,我们可以使用以下命令来查看已安装的 Python 版本:

conda search python

命令运行后,将列出所有可用的 Python 版本以及它们是否已安装。我们可以从列表中选择适合的 Python 版本,并使用以下命令来创建一个新的 Python 环境:

conda create --name myenv python=3.10.4

上述命令将创建一个名为 myenv 的新环境,并且使用 Python 3.10.4 版本作为默认 Python 版本。

示例代码

下面是一个简单的示例代码,演示了如何在 Anaconda 中创建一个新的 Python 环境,并安装一些常用的科学计算库:

## 创建新的环境
conda create --name myenv python=3.10.4

## 激活环境
conda activate myenv

## 安装常用库
conda install numpy pandas matplotlib scipy

上述代码中,首先使用 conda create 命令创建了一个名为 myenv 的新环境,并指定使用 Python 3.10.4 版本。然后使用 conda activate 命令激活了新环境,接着使用 conda install 命令安装了一些常用的科学计算库,包括 NumPy、Pandas、Matplotlib 和 SciPy。

安装完成后,我们可以在新环境中启动 Python 解释器,并导入这些库进行使用:

import numpy as np
import pandas as pd
import matplotlib.pyplot as plt
from scipy import stats

# 在这里使用导入的库进行数据处理、可视化等操作

上述代码中,我们导入了 NumPy、Pandas、Matplotlib 和 SciPy 库,并为每个库指定了一个简短的别名。这样,在代码中就可以使用这些库提供的函数和类进行数据处理、可视化等操作。

总结

本文介绍了 Python 3.10.4 与 Anaconda 的版本对应关系,并提供了相应的代码示例。通过安装和使用 Anaconda,我们可以方便地创建和管理多个 Python 环境,并